Unauth Access Control in D-Link 816A2 websURLFilterAddDel
CVE-2024-57683 Published on January 16, 2025

An access control issue in the component websURLFilterAddDel of D-Link 816A2_FWv1.10CNB05_R1B011D88210 allows unauthenticated attackers to set the filter settings of the device via a crafted POST request.

What is an AuthZ Vulnerability?

The software performs an authorization check when an actor attempts to access a resource or perform an action, but it does not correctly perform the check. This allows attackers to bypass intended access restrictions.

CVE-2024-57683 has been classified to as an AuthZ vulnerability or weakness.
